I've been experimenting with calling Java classes using CFOBJECT, and so far all my tests have run successfully. However, there is one quirk about this whole process that irks me, and I was hoping somebody here would have a solution. If I call the class, find something wrong with it, go back to the java class and modify the source and re-compile, then re-call the class, it appears the old one never unloads. CF will only call up the new one after restarting the CF server. This leads me to guess that once a java class is loaded via CFOBJECT, it never unloads. Couldn't this eventually cause a problem? It sure makes development and testing a real bear having to stop and restart the server.... Joseph E.
